Rolls-Royce Silver Dawn

Overview

Produced: 1952-1955
Types: Saloon, 4 doors, 4 seats

The Rolls-Royce Silver Dawn received the revised body design used on the new R-type Bentley launched at the same time. The new bodyshell had the much larger "crocodile" boot (trunk) lid design which increased luggage space. The Silver Dawn was now available on the home market for the first time since the model first appeared.

Mechanically the new Silver Dawn used the same "big bore" 4566cc engine as before, now mated to an automatic gearbox on all but a few cars. As before most cars carried standard steel bodies although there were some pretty coachbuilt cars. The Rolls-Royce Silver Dawn lasted until 1955 when it was replaced by the more modern Silver Cloud.
